Tree cutting involves the strategic removal of trees or portions of trees to promote security, health, and aesthetic appeal. Trees might be cut due to disease, structural instability, overgrowth, or conflicts with property structures. Correct evaluation ensures that elimination is required and securely carried out. Tree cutting needs careful preparation, consisting of evaluating surrounding structures, power lines, and other plant life. The procedure typically includes using specialized equipment and strategies to reduce damage and ensure controlled elimination. Post-cutting maintenance might include stump grinding, debris removal, and site repair. Appropriately managed tree cutting boosts landscape security, prevents home damage, and maintains visual consistency within the outdoor area
